FDA trial for toric ICL addresses myopic astigmatism
Cincinnati, OH-Early results from an FDA clinical trial suggest that the toric implantable contact lens (ICL, STAAR Surgical) is extremely promising as a safe and effective alternative to LASIK for the correction of myopia with astigmatism, reported David Schneider, MD.
